KATHMANDU: A royalist protest group has set fire near Tribhuvan International Airport, targeting the area near the Nepal Oil Corporation depot.

While the depot itself remains unaffected, authorities have heightened their response.

The fire department has been placed on full alert to prevent the fire from spreading further.

Nepal Army has been deployed by the government.
